﻿
body{background:#000;}
.banner{position:relative;height:900px;width:100%;overflow:hidden;}
.banner img{width:100%;display:block;position:absolute;left:0;top:0;height:100%;}
#layui-layer1{ border-radius: 15px;}

.sortName h2{font-size:68px;color:#fff; font-weight:bold;text-align:center;padding:10px 0 20px 0;}
.des{font-size:18px; line-height:180%;color:#aaabab;padding-bottom:30px;width:800px;margin:0px auto;text-align:center;}
/****/
.insNews , .myNews{width:100%;margin:0px auto;position:relative;height:672px;overflow:hidden;}

.focusBody {
    position: absolute;background:#000;
    width: 2964px;  height: 672px; z-index: 3;
    left: 50%;
    top: 0;transform: translate(-50%,0); overflow: hidden;
}
.insNews .item, .myNews .item{position:absolute;left:0;top:30px;z-index:1;width:372px;height:608px;border-radius:15px;filter:alpha(opacity=30);-moz-opacity:0.3;opacity:0.3;}

.focusBody .iconfont{ display: block;width: 70px; height: 70px; cursor: pointer; position: absolute;top: 371px;z-index: 10;font-size:38px;text-align:center;color:#fff;filter:alpha(opacity=0);-moz-opacity:0;opacity:0;}
.focusBody .icon-arrowleft{left: 1160px;}
.focusBody .icon-arrowright{left: 1734px;}
#footer{background:#000;}
